Output c9502982cd8f53403a02c62786169d24856246bd57f5e1abffbbf0223006df50:2

value
29012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3f15704e264e0faf0801046ff9b68b11c49050 OP_EQUAL
address
3FwAuc2atnWFLu3yS4vkB6D3rFGQ7x92LB
transaction
c9502982cd8f53403a02c62786169d24856246bd57f5e1abffbbf0223006df50
confirmations
66455
spent
true